Ok, so I have been doing some research on Magen's Bay, since Jeff recommended it so highly...

Basically, people give it a great review or a horrible review. It looks gorgeous when it's not crowded...I like the fact that it has a lot of shade with the palm trees :love: even way down near the water...


magens-bay2.jpg



But when there's more than 3 ships in port, it looks crazy and people hate it...

magens-bay.jpg



Basically, from what I have been reading, it's nice in the morning and if you walk way down the beach where it's not so crowded but by noon, it gets a little crazy :scared:

It also costs $4 per person to get in plus the taxi cost. But they use that money to maintain the beach, so it is a nice beach.

After lots of digging, I think we will stick to Emerald Beach on St Thomas (also called Lindbergh Bay). :thumbsup2 It's a nice family-friendly beach, not crowded, great amenities, close to the dock and as a bonus for us, it's close to the airport, so you can watch planes land and take off all day :cool1:

Here's a little write-up about it...

Lindberg Bay, also known as Emerald Beach, is beautiful. Palm trees and sea grape trees line the shore and provide natural shade. Typically sparsely populated It is a great beach for laying back and relaxing. The water is usually very calm; perfect for swimming, wading or floating along. The shoreline provides for pleasant strolls. The beach is home to Emerald Beach Resort and Island Beachcomber Hotel. Both have neat open air beach front bars for enjoying the trade winds and a refreshing drink. Several restaurants are available for having a nice lunch or grabbing a quick snack. A water sports booth offers kayaks, snorkeling, diving, peddle boats & windsurfers among other fun activities. Families with young children will enjoy the small playground located just past the end of the beach. It is common to see iguanas in the hotel gardens and along the rocky coast close to the playground. Lingberg Bay is in close proximity to the airport and a short drive from downtown Charlotte Amalie.
